Job Description
The Licensed Professional Counselor will be responsible for working closely and effectively with a multidisciplinary care team (including nutrition, medical, psychiatry, and mentorship) and utilize evidence-based based care modalities (such as FBT and CBT-E). The Licensed Professional Counselor will be responsible for evidence based treatment delivery, quality documentation, and ongoing assessment of patients’ and families’ needs.
